Originally Posted by askias
Ok, so I realize now what it's doing is pricing each leg separately for upgrades. How do I get it to recognize that this is a continuous journey and reprice correctly? Or will it do that automatically?
​​​​​​ Upgrade the first leg, when the 2nd becomes available call EK and ask them to process the upgrade for the 2nd leg on the reduced combined pricing. Only way to do it.

Originally Posted by londonba2014
Am trying to work out a multi city booking, flying LHR-SIN (Economy Saver) and then separating my return as BKK-DXB, DXB-LHR on an Economy Flex ticket. Given this booking now has a DXB stopover of several days (but still recognises it as one sector) – is it possible to upgrade my DXB-LHR sector only up to Business (a Business saver fare is available)
For cash? Probably not, due to married segment logic, except perhaps after flying the SIN-DXB leg. With miles you can upgrade just the one leg.

Originally Posted by beeorchid
We've upgraded MAN-DXB with miles (final destination KUL) a few days in advance of flying. We upgraded CMB-DXB (final destination MAN) with miles at CMB airport. In both cases, we didn't have enough miles to upgrade the whole way. From MAN, we got car and lounge access. With CMB we got lounge access.
no car in Cmb - if you use miles you get all the benefits (except extra miles earnings) that you would with a cash buy. It’s just the discounted offers that are not valid for lounge access (unless you have the requisite status that allows access anyway) and the car service.
